Patent number: 12007903Abstract: Methods, systems, and devices for dual address encoding for logical-to-physical mapping are described. A memory device may identify a first physical address corresponding to a first logical block address generated by a host device and a second physical address corresponding to a second (consecutive) logical block address generated by a host device. The memory device may store the first physical address and second physical address in a single entry of a logical-to-physical mapping table that corresponds to the first logical block address. The memory device may transmit the logical-to-physical table to the host device for storage at the host device. The host device may subsequently transmit a single read command to the memory device that includes the first physical address and the second physical address based on the logical-to-physical table.Type: GrantFiled: June 19, 2023Date of Patent: June 11, 2024Inventors: Giuseppe Cariello, Jonathan S. Patent number: 11990866Abstract: A photovoltaic device having a perovskite PV cell having reduced aging. The internal temperature of the perovskite PV cell, or a measure thereof, is determined using a measurement of an electrical parameter. In the case that it is detected that the corresponding measured value exceeds a threshold value, i.e., that the internal temperature is too high, the operating conditions of the perovskite PV cell are adjusted to the effect that the internal temperature reduces again. This can be achieved, for example, by an input resistance of power electronics of the perovskite PV cell being adjusted such that lower ohmic losses occur, as a result of the correspondingly altered electric currents.Type: GrantFiled: September 12, 2019Date of Patent: May 21, 2024Assignee: Siemens Energy Global GmbH & Co. Patent number: 11984171Abstract: A memory system configured to dynamically adjust the amount of redundant information stored in memory cells of a wordline on an integrated circuit die based on a bit error rate. For example, in response to a determination that a bit error rate of the wordline is above a threshold, the memory system can store first data items as independent first codewords of an error correction code technique into a first portion of the memory cells of the wordline, generate second data items as redundant information from the first codewords, and store the second data items in a second portion of the memory cells of the wordline. If the bit error rate is below the threshold, third data items can be stored as independent second codewords of the same length as the first codewords in the memory cells of the wordline.Type: GrantFiled: June 15, 2022Date of Patent: May 14, 2024Assignee: Micron Technology, Inc.Inventors: James Fitzpatrick, Phong Sy Nguyen, Dung Viet Nguyen, Sivagnanam Parthasarathy
